IP address 95.174.7.5 lookup, whois and location finder

IP address  95.174.7.5
95.174.7.5  Italy
IPv4
95.174.7.5
SEEWEB s.r.l.
SEEWEB s.r.l.
95.174.7.0 - 95.174.7.255
Europe/Rome (UTC+1)
Italy 
Lombardia
Brugherio
45.553001403809, 9.2990999221802
Show